Decorative
students walking in the quad.

Esp32 s3 bluetooth setup

Esp32 s3 bluetooth setup. See full list on makerguides. Supported USB Peripheral The ESP32-S3 supports the USB peripheral. With shell are soldered versions T-Display-S3 is a development board whose main control chip is ESP32-S3. There are many models of the ESP32; most of them support Bluetooth, but a few do not. 4 GHz Wi-Fi (802. hello, im just a college student. 0(BLE)となっていてSPP規格での通信はできないようなので注意が必要です。 Nov 11, 2021 · Make a BLE (Bluetooth Low Energy) connection between two ESP32 boards. The ESP32 series employs either a Tensilica Xtensa LX6, Xtensa LX7 or a RiscV processor, and both dual-core and single-core variations are available. 0, but it's in early development, so I recommend you stick to the v4. Some development boards have the USB-to-UART bridge installed. You can connect your phone via Bluetooth to the ESP32 module easily. Sep 14, 2022 · Smart Home Glossary. ESP32-S3-MINI-1/1U. ESP32-S3-MINI-1 is a powerful, generic Wi-Fi + Bluetooth LE MCU module that has a rich set of peripherals. If this is present including ESP32-S3 target, or the table does not exist at all, the example will work on ESP32-S3. Bluetooth® API. On the other hand, Apache NimBLE based stack is Bluetooth Low Energy only. 0-alpha3\libraries\WiFi We learned how to set up the Arduino IDE for ESP32 BLE development and configure the ESP32 for Bluetooth Low Energy. Both the ESP32-S3 and ESP32-C3 include integrated Bluetooth 5. Sometimes you need to remotely connect to an ESP32 over Wi-Fi but you don’t know the IP address or the ESP32 reconnects with a new IP address each time. ESP32-S3-WROOM-1 and ESP32-S3-WROOM-2 comes with a PCB antenna. The following is the description of the module i have. May 14, 2024 · This website is a repository of device configuration templates and setup guides for devices running ESPHome firmware. This document is intended to help you set up the software development environment for the hardware based on the ESP32 chip by Espressif. Additionally, we cover Web Bluetooth, a relatively recent technology that enables you to create a web app for controlling your devices via Bluetooth. ESP32 Bluetooth Events CallBack Function. Jul 12, 2023 · Hello all. 0 in folder: C:\Users\jhon Doe \AppData\Local\Arduino15\packages\esp32\hardware\esp32\3. They provide acceleration for neural network computing and signal processing workloads. The easiest way to find the IP address for an inaccessible board […] Apr 20, 2022 · It's the new Adafruit ESP32-S3 Feather, with native USB and 8 MB flash, making it simple to upgrade your existing ESP32 projects. Nov 16, 2023 · This guide provides a beginner-friendly introduction to using Web Bluetooth with the ESP32. That’s the solution: On ESP32 firmware you have to declare on main function: WiFi. This demo opens the Bluetooth of the ESP32-S3-GEEK and uses the Bluetooth and the Bluetooth debugger on the phone to communicate. 0 with Better Range. h file!. I have to use version V2. , GPIO 22) VCC: Connect to the ESP32-S3-Zero's VCC pin (3. Jun 11, 2024 · The ESP32 comes not only with Wi-Fi but also with Bluetooth and Bluetooth Low Energy (BLE). Check out the ESP32-S3 IDF Docs for information on how to install it and develop for the ESP32-S3 Wi-Fi + Bluetooth 5 (LE) ESP32-S3 supports a 2. ESP32-S3 Series Comparison ESP32-S3-WROOM-1/1U/2. The Bluetooth proxy depends on ESP32 Bluetooth Low Energy Tracker Hub so make sure to add that to your configuration. This chip is a great step up from the earlier ESP32-S2! There are two versions of this board and each has a different version of the ESP32-S3 chip. ESP32-S3是一款低功耗的MCU系统级芯片(SoC),支持2. 8 V external SPI ßash only Figure 1-1. Prerequisites Jan 29, 2020 · For some reason, mainly ESP32-WROOM-32D (ESP32-DOWD-V3 or higher) has a different physical rate by default. And Feather means it works with the large community of Feather Wings for endless possibilities! Aug 14, 2024 · Installation of antenna . After that, a simple example will show you how to use ESP-IDF (Espressif IoT Development Framework) for menu configuration, then for building and flashing firmware onto an ESP32 board. the code that i am anticipating to run is also not running and instead i see a white screen. 9-inch LCD color screen and two programmable buttons. That causes trouble when ESP32 send data to ESP8266EX because this board can’t receive due to the radio frequency. ESP32-S3-BOX voice assistant This tutorial will guide you to turn an ESP32-S3-BOX, ESP32-S3-BOX-3(B), or an ESP32-S3-BOX-Lite into a Home Assistant voice assistant. . Jun 1, 2024 · ただ、BluetoothのSPP規格は少し古い規格となっていて、SPP規格に対応しているBluetoothバージョンはESP32無印だけのよう。S3とかC3ではBluetooth5. Whether it’s in the Internet of Things (IoT), home automation, or smart devices field, the ESP32 empowers developers to create innovative and functional solutions. ESP-IDF that essentially contains API (software libraries and source code) for ESP32-S3 and scripts to operate the Toolchain. Dec 27, 2023 · ESP32 features dual-mode Bluetooth allowing it to act as both a Bluetooth Classic device and a BLE device. ESP-IDF Official Document 】Overview. First, we’ll explore what’s BLE and what it can be used for, and then we’ll take a look at some examples with the ESP32 using Arduino IDE. The latest IDF is v5. ESP32-S3 Technical Reference Datasheet 】Official ESP32 Documentation. At the core of the modules is ESP32-S3FN8, a chip equipped with an 8 MB flash. 12 or later, installed with the Home Assistant Operating System. I am having difficulty setting it up. However, there is no Bluetooth Classic support, only Bluetooth LE. The BLE server advertises characteristics that contain sensor readings that the client can read. Parts Jul 23, 2024 · Hey Guys i am a beginner who is just starting out to work with LVGL on the ESP32 display i have. Prerequisites . mode(WIFI_AP_STA); esp_wifi_start(); Aug 5, 2024 · Today Dec 12th 2023, ESP32-S3 does not work with version V3. Menu button. In order to get better WiFi/Bluetooth signal, you need to take out the antenna inside the package and install it on the connector. Apr 1, 2024 · A Brief Note of ESP32 Bluetooth. In this comprehensive guide, we’ve provided all the information you need to master Bluetooth with the ESP32, whether it’s Bluetooth Classic or Bluetooth Low Energy. Some of examples do not support ESP32-S3 because required hardware is not included in ESP32-S3 so it cannot be supported. Connect ESP32-S3 to PC Connect the ESP32-S3 board to the PC using the USB cable. GPIO8 has an inverted blue status LED BLE-Mesh and Wi-Fi Coexistence - an example that demonstrates the Wi-Fi and Bluetooth (BLE/BR/EDR) coexistence feature of ESP32-S3. We’ll explain what Web Bluetooth is and walk you through creating a web application for interacting with an ESP32 Bluetooth Low Energy (BLE) device. Built on top of Zephyr Bluetooth Mesh stack, the ESP-BLE-MESH implementation supports device provisioning and node control. Simply put, users can use the Wi-Fi while operating Bluetooth, see example code . Home Assistant 2023. Bluetooth is a great wireless communication technology that has been popular for quite few years. If a board does not have a bridge then an external bridge may be used. Bluetooth 5. ESP32-S3-WROOM-1, ESP32-S3-WROOM-1U, and ESP32-S3-WROOM-2 are powerful, generic Wi-Fi + Bluetooth Low Energy MCU modules that have a rich set of peripherals. It is equipped with a 1. All ESP32-based boards come with built-in WiFi and Bluetooth. This guide covers the board's specifications, pinouts, and instructions for setting up and programming with the Arduino IDE. May 10, 2019 · The ESP32 comes with Wi-Fi, Bluetooth Low Energy and Bluetooth Classic. ESP32-S3-MINI-1 comes with a PCB antenna and is pin-to-pin compatible with ESP32-S2-MINI-1. ESP32-S3-MINI-1U comes with an external antenna connector. 0. i would appreciate if someone can help me out To flash ESP32-S3 devices like the Wireless Tracker, you typically need to place them in Espressif's firmware download mode. Using the WiFi feature, you can use ESP32 to access weather information, time, and sensor data remotely. Oct 11, 2022 · ESP 32 S3 setup video 00:10 - Agenda00:51 - Unboxing Lilygo T-display 02:01 - Install Python03:10 - Install visual studio code03:55 - Setup PlatformIO IDE pl May 4, 2023 · ESP32-S3は新型ArduinoのUNO4のWi-Fiモデルに搭載される予定のチップです。気になったので単品で使用してみることに。 まだまだ情報が少ないので本記事も参戦します。 ちなみに自分用メモ的な意味の記事でもあります。 こちらもチェック 当記事が先になってしまいましたが、本来私は動画メイン In a nutshell, BLE is designed to offer many of the same features as Bluetooth Classic, but with a focus on low power. Operating in the unlicensed 2. For users to make a choice:" Bluetooth mesh is not a wireless communications technology, but a networking technology. I have some problems about esp32 cannot find in board manager Actually i followed the steps on installing the arduino ide 2. g. To control a program on an ESP32 this app communicates, via Bluetooth, with a serial monitor app on your mobile phone or tablet. If this method does not work for any reason, you can follow the manual process below. Download it absolutely for free from my website https://automatelike. Instead of polling for various Bluetooth events and keeping the CPU blocked waiting for some data to be received, a connection to be closed, or any other Bluetooth event, we can instead use the CallBack Function to get a notification when any Bluetooth event takes place. Native USB means it can act like a keyboard or a disk drive, and WiFi and BLE mean it's awesome for IoT projects. Mar 21, 2024 · Prepare User_Setup. In this article, we will explore how to use WiFi and Bluetooth Low Energy (BLE) simultaneously on an ESP32-S3 board using the Arduino IDE. h Config File for TFT_eSPI Library. 11 b/g/n) with 40 MHz of bandwidth support. It supports both protocols, and Espressif provides libraries and code samples to get you up and working quickly. Jan 31, 2020 · Wi-Fi connection manager using Bluetooth serial, the Preferences library and an enum state machine. Dec 27, 2023 · In memory-intensive applications, like storing speech or vision data, the ESP32-S3‘s superior memory resources make quite a difference. 4GHzWi-Fi和低功耗蓝牙(Bluetooth® LE)无线通 信。 芯片集成了高性能的Xtensa ® 32位LX7双核处理器、超低功耗协处理器、Wi-Fi基带、蓝牙基带、RF模块 Jun 1, 2021 · In this tutorial we set up the ESP32’s partition table for the OTA process and we reviewed the basics of BLE. This provides flexibility to fit a wide range of wireless use cases with advantages like built-in networking capabilities and abundant memory. 4 release. WiFi allows the ESP32 to connect to the Internet and communicate with other devices, while Bluetooth facilitates wireless communication between the ESP32 and other Bluetooth-enabled devices. Attaching a zip file containing a fully functional version of the LVGL_Arduino. One ESP32 is going to be the server, and the other ESP32 will be the client. ino demo sketch and associated lv_conf. Oct 31, 2023 · The ESP32’s support for both Bluetooth Classic and BLE offers a wide range of possibilities for wireless applications. 2 Comparison Table 1-1. And Feather means it works with the large community of Feather Wings for endless possibilities! Establishing a serial connection with the ESP32-S3 target device could be done using USB-to-UART bridge or USB peripheral supported in ESP32-S3. i am not aware of the pin connections or the overall device setup. Search for and install the following libraries: Marauder can be used via its command-line interface supplemented by the Flipper Zero USB-to-UART bridge and a PC/Laptop. 4 release branch for the time being as there are some low level breaking changes in v5. Introduction [] ESP32-S3-Matrix is a compact microcontroller development board with multiple digital interfaces, such as 20x GPIO pin headers, and onboard 8*8 RGB LED matrix, which can be used for displaying cool May 26, 2024 · ESP32 with Bluetooth Classic & BLE. As a result, it has become the standard technology for a wide range of applications, including smart lighting, smart homes, beacons, fitness trackers, insulin pumps, hearing aids, and other energy-sensitive applications. Using library WiFi at version 2. To install it, you will need the Arduino IDE, which you can download from the Arduino Software page. 0 support, making them very convenient for IoT devices. ESP32 is a series of low cost, low power system on a chip microcontrollers with integrated Wi-Fi and dual-mode Bluetooth. For users to make a choice: For usecases involving classic Bluetooth as well as Bluetooth Low Energy, Bluedroid should be used. Communication using the I8080 interface Retains the same layout design as T-Display. This post is a quick introduction to BLE with the ESP32. Build tools - CMake and Ninja to build a full Application for ESP32-S3. We also discussed how to set up BLE in server, client and notify modes using the ESP32, and how to implement BLE communication between two ESP32 devices. Apr 23, 2024 · Arduino ESP32-S3: Simplified Approach to WiFi and BLE Working Together. Note, the term ESP32-S3-BOX may be used to refer to any of the 3 product variants. The ESP32 is an excellent choice for working with both Bluetooth Classic and BLE. ESP32-S3 Arduino LVGL WIFI&Bluetooth Some of examples do not support ESP32-S3 because required hardware is not included in ESP32-S3 so it cannot be supported. Flash Using UART This section provides guidance on how to establish a serial connection between ESP32-S3 and PC using USB-to-UART Bridge, either installed on the development board or external. We’ve already prepared that file so that you don’t have any configuration issues following our examples. When the here presented program is uploaded in your ESP32 microcontroller you can send and receive text string to control the program. ESP32-S3-MINI-1 and ESP32-S3-MINI-1U are two general-purpose Wi-Fi and Bluetooth Low Energy combo modules that have a rich set of peripherals. ESP32-S3-MINI-1 Module. Meanwhile, if you need some further assistance I have a Smart Home glossary that I put together for you. Use the "1200bps reset" button in the web flasher to do this. Use your phone's Bluetooth debugging assistant to connect. MENU Button. ESP32-S3 Datasheet. The goal is to eventually get the Flipper Zero to offer a bluetooth connection to facilitate a Serial-over-Bluetooth bridge to the WiFi Dev Board so everything can be done over mobile phone. Click the Run button to successfully open Bluetooth and the Bluetooth name will be printed. [中文] ESP-IDF currently supports two host stacks. In addition, FireBeetle 2 ESP32-S3 supports WiFi and Bluetooth 5 (LE) dual-mode communication that reduces the difficulty of networking, and also both Bluetooth Mesh protocol and Espressif WiFi Mesh are supported for more stable communication and a larger coverage area. On the bottom left of the front of XIAO ESP32S3, there is a separate "WiFi/BT Antenna Connector". , GPIO 21) SCL: Connect to the ESP32-S3-Zero's SCL pin (e. The ESP32 board is similar to the Arduino board with more advanced features. 0-alpha3 of ESP32 boards, however ESP32 works properly. Micro SD Card Slot ESP32-S3-MINI-1/1U. This technology is dependent upon Bluetooth Low Energy (BLE) - a wireless communications protocol stack. 11 in order to work with any ESP32-XX board. ESP32-S3-MINI-1 comes with a PCB antenna. The ESP32-S3-BOX, ESP32-S3-BOX-Lite, and ESP32-S3-BOX-3 are a series of development boards designed for this platform, they are built on Espressif’s powerful ESP32-S3 Wi-Fi + Bluetooth 5 (LE) SoC and feature compact and beautiful enclosures. The Bluedroid based stack (default) supports classic Bluetooth as well as Bluetooth Low Energy (Bluetooth LE). com To start using ESP-IDF on ESP32-S3, install the following software: Toolchain to compile code for ESP32-S3. In this tutorial, you’ll learn how to use ESP32 Bluetooth Classic with Arduino IDE to exchange data between an ESP32 and an Android smartphone. To use the Arduino Nano ESP32 board, you will need to install the Nano ESP32 board package, which is part of the Arduino ESP32 Core. pro/glossary and get some useful & simple explanations of the terms & abbreviations that are used in the Smart Home Word in general. SDA: Connect to the ESP32-S3-Zero's SDA pin (e. You can directly use ESP32S3 for USB communication The USB on the ESP32-S3 uses the GPIO20 for D+ and GPIO19 for D-. After that, a simple example will show you how to use ESP-IDF (Espressif IoT Development Framework) for menu configuration, then for building and flashing firmware onto an ESP32-S3 board. Target is the Sunton ESP32-4827S043C (480 * 272 TFT LED display with capacitive touch) but comments in the sketch are provided to (probably) make it run on the ESP32-8048S043C (pretty much the same board with an 800 * 480 IPS LED panel). 3V or 5V) GND: Connect to the ESP32-S3-Zero's GND pin Install OLED Libraries: Go to Sketch > Include Library > Manage Libraries. Now we understand how the storage of the ESP32 is partitioned, how BLE devices connect, and how we can model data exchange via BLE. It has strong ability for neural network computing and signal processing. ESP32-S3 support in the IDF is part of the v4. In this step-by-step tutorial, we will learn how to configure WiFi on ESP32 using Bluetooth. ESP32-S3 Series Nomenclature 1. The Bluetooth Low Energy subsystem supports long range through Coded PHY and advertisement extension. If building an example, please check the README file for the Supported Targets table. The ESP32-C3 Super Mini is a compact development board based on the ESP32-C3 microcontroller, providing WiFi and Bluetooth connectivity. 1 Nomenclature ESP32-S3 F x Chip series Flash Flash size (MB) R x PSRAM PSRAM size (MB) H 1 Flash temperature H: High temperature N: Normal temperature V 1. This will allow you to create projects that can communicate over both short-range and long-range networks. The ESP32-S3-DevKitC-1 is an entry-level development board equipped with ESP32-S3-WROOM-1, ESP32-S3-WROOM-1U, or ESP32-S3-WROOM-2, a general-purpose Wi-Fi + Bluetooth® Low Energy MCU module that integrates complete Wi-Fi and Bluetooth Low Energy functions. Apr 20, 2022 · It's the new Adafruit ESP32-S3 Feather, with native USB and 8 MB flash, making it simple to upgrade your existing ESP32 projects. Improving reception performance¶ Use a board with an Ethernet connection to the network, to offload ESP32’s radio module from WiFi traffic, this gains performance on Bluetooth side. 4 GHz ISM (Industrial, Scientific and Medical) frequency band, Bluetooth is a short-range wireless communication technology with range up to 100 m. Apr 3, 2023 · The API documentation for the S3 is misleading: "ESP-IDF currently supports two host stacks. Jun 15, 2022 · The ESP32-S3 has a dual-core 240 MHz chip, so it is comparable to ESP32's dual-core. In the next part we will look at the OTA process itself and how we can implement it on the ESP32. This guide will explain ESP32‘s Bluetooth stack in detail, with actionable code examples for building Bluetooth […] 1 ESP32-S3SeriesComparison 1 ESP32-S3 Series Comparison 1. To properly use the TFT_eSPI library, you need a configuration file called User_Setup. 0 beta and i went on file-preference and paste the url in additional board manager. "ESP32-S3-GEEK" is the Bluetooth name. h with the right definitions. May 2, 2023 · ESP32 is a low-cost and low-power SoC (System-on-Chip) with WiFi and Bluetooth capability. This document is intended to help you set up the software development environment for the hardware based on the ESP32-S3 chip by Espressif. ngks llnydf elkbv vjqwpj rsumctd fea ssqou zwiupc rdsjg ijk

--